Youth Counselor

 

Position Summary

This position is responsible for implementing a variety of guest activities on board the vessel within the Cruise Director's division. The Youth Counselor will primarily focus on youth activities for children ages 3-17 years old. All Youth Counselors are on "on-call" status at all times.

  2. Organizes, directs and implements an entertaining and educational Youth Activities Program for youths ages 3-17 years.
  3. Provides safe supervision at all times (requires excellent visual and auditory abilities and verbal communication skills).
  4. Serves as Master of Ceremonies on stage; introduces activities, stage acts, skits, etc. Conducts large group presentations - Talent Shows, Pool Olympics, etc.
  5. Participates in shows and events presented by the Cruise Director's division: Welcome Aboard Show, Farewell Show, Cocktail Parties, Special Events, etc.
  6. Attends and participates in special events to socialize, organize and direct guests.
  7. Is aware of new music trends and dance crazes, popular dances and "what's hot" in fads, computer games, books, sports, physical activities, etc.
  8. Responsible for the care, maintenance and inventory of all equipment used in activities. Advises the Youth Program Manager of the need for repairs or replacements.
  9. Constantly uses discretion and good judgment in relationships with children and exhibits proper behavior. Must be able to interact with many personalities in various age groups accordingly.
  10. Acts as a role model for leadership, moral integrity, friendliness, diplomacy, honesty, fair play, sportsmanship and open-mindedness.
  11. May communicate any special needs or concerns to parents or guardians of participating youths after consultation with Youth Program Manager.
  12. Assists in guest embarkation and debarkation by guiding guests in the correct direction and alleviating problem/crowded areas.
  13. Works as DJ for teen parties.
  14. Attends meetings, training activities, courses and all other work-related activities as required.
